Washington State voters will decide the fate of a ballot initiative that would require girls from kindergarten through high school to undergo sex-verification testing before playing school sports — a measure critics call the most extreme of its kind in the country.

IL26-638 would bar transgender athletes from girls' teams by mandating that a health-care provider certify a player's sex assigned at birth, using genetic screening, testosterone testing or an examination of reproductive anatomy as part of the annual sports physical every young athlete already undergoes, reported The Cut.

“This measure was clearly not written by somebody who practices medicine,” said Dr. Gina Martin, a family medicine physician who offers sports physicals to her patients. “Physicals focus on the two most important aspects of sports. First, musculoskeletal health — thinking about kids’ joints, bones, muscles, and tendons — and then cardiac health, looking into their heart health and finding out if we need to screen for additional cardiac risk factors.”

“What is certainly not medically necessary is for me to do an exam and confirm somebody’s sex, either through hormone testing, genetic testing or a non-indicated genital exam,” Martin added. “I don’t even know how it would work because I’ve never run those tests on a patient.”
